CARL EVANS

Photo of CARL EVANS
Carl Jene Evans, age 83, of Redwater, Texas went to be with his Lord and Savior on January 4, 2022 in a local nursing home. Mr. Evans was born on July 26, 1938 in Hooks, Texas to his parents Alfred and Myrtle Evans. He was a lifelong resident of Redwater, where he owned and operated Evans Cattle Farm. He served our nation in the Army National Guard and retired from D & Z after forty years. He was the president of many things including the Pro Bass Fisherman’s Club, the Maud Gun Club, and the Industrial Board of Redwater. He loved fishing, hunting, and skeet shooting. He was also a member of Highland Park Baptist Church where he served as a deacon and a Sunday School teacher. He is preceded by his parents; wife, Wanda Evans; children, TG Evans, James Wallace, and Ronnie Evans; two brothers, Jimmie Evans, and Clarence Evans. Left to cherish his memory is his daughter, Tammy Stevenson; grandchildren, Michael Wallace and wife Amanda, Daniel Schwarck, Heather Beaty and husband Larry, Lori Son and husband Scotty, Clay Evans and wife Jade, Cody Evans and wife Karina, and Ashley Wright and husband Joel; niece, Lisa Evans; nephew Jeff Evans; and sister-in-law Johnnie Evans.
